The number of fire incidents in slums across the country increased in 2019 compared to that of 2018, official data showed.

However, the extent of property damage in such incidents decreased in 2019 compared to the year before, according to the data of Bangladesh Fire Service and Civil Defense (BFSCD).   

A total of 174 fire incidents took place in 2019 while the number was 165 in 2018, the data showed.

The loss of property was estimated at Tk 73.31 million in the last year while it was Tk 936.13 million in the year before, the BFSCD data revealed.

The data showed no deaths taking place in the last two years except for five people sustaining injuries in the fire incidents -- three in 2019 and two in 2018.
